Why Courier Bags Matter More Than You Think

A courier bag is often bought as a consumable, then judged by whether it closes cleanly and survives dispatch. That approach misses the operational cost of failure. A split seam can mean repacking, a damaged item, a replacement shipment and a customer service conversation. An over-specified bag, meanwhile, adds material, storage demand and disposal weight to every order.

The format remains widely embedded in British e-commerce. One industry survey summary reported that 23% of UK online orders arrive in a plastic mailing bag, compared with 62% in corrugated packaging (Packaging News discussion of the UK packaging puzzle). That doesn't make plastic the right answer for every product, but it does show why courier bags remain a mainstream fulfilment format rather than a niche supply.

Where the hidden cost appears

The most common hidden costs sit in four places:

  • Handling time: A closure that catches, tears or needs extra tape slows the packing bench.
  • Damage and leakage: Weak seams expose the contents to puncture, moisture or loss during carrier handling.
  • Returns processing: A one-use seal forces the customer or warehouse to find separate return packaging.
  • Compliance evidence: Vague claims about recyclability, recycled content or disposal can create avoidable supplier-chasing and reporting work.

A good buying decision therefore balances protection, speed, cost and end-of-life practicality. The cheapest bag can be expensive if it generates rework. The most sustainable-looking format can also disappoint if customers can't return it conveniently or local facilities can't process it as claimed.

Understanding Courier Bag Materials and Construction

Start with the product and route, then specify the construction. Don't begin with a preferred film thickness and force every stock line to fit it.

For soft-goods fulfilment, UK courier bags are commonly specified in the 38 to 60 micron polythene range, with 45 to 60 micron cited as a practical industry standard for garments and other non-fragile items (UK courier and mailing bag specifications). Gauge affects puncture resistance, seam integrity and handling survival. The thinnest film that closes successfully at the packing station may not be the thinnest film that survives the complete route.

Match construction to the contents

Plain polythene bags suit clothing, textiles, documents and other non-fragile goods that need weather resistance rather than cushioning. They're efficient where the contents already tolerate compression and have no sharp edges.

Padded mailers add a cushioning layer for products that can be marked or damaged by impact. They're more appropriate for small hard goods, although padding doesn't compensate for poor sizing or inadequate sealing. If the product needs rigid protection, a padded bag may still be the wrong format.

Tamper-evident courier bags use a permanent adhesive seal that shows visible disturbance when opened. They're useful for confidential documents, controlled goods, high-value items and workflows where the recipient needs confidence that the package hasn't been opened. For ordinary low-risk garments, the additional security may not justify the extra cost.

Recycled and virgin polythene need to be assessed through specification, not assumption. Recycled content can support a stronger material policy, but buyers should ask for the stated composition, consistency between batches and evidence behind any recyclability claim. Virgin film may offer predictable performance where the contents or route demand it, while recycled material may work well where the supplier has controlled the formulation and testing.

Specify the failure you're preventing

Ask suppliers to explain the bag's performance against your actual failure modes:

  1. Does the film resist the sharp edges of zips, buckles or boxed components?
  2. Does the adhesive remain secure through storage and damp handling?
  3. Can the bag accommodate the packed item without stressing the side seams?
  4. Does the seal allow practical returns, or will the customer need another package?
  5. Is the bag suitable for products that generate static or need additional internal protection?

A heavier bag often makes sense for multi-item orders, dense contents and routes involving repeated handling. It isn't automatically better for every shipment. Pair the specification with packing trials, drop and compression checks where relevant, and feedback from the returns desk. UK Compliance and Regulatory Requirements

Courier bag compliance starts with the bag's classification and actual workflow. In England, retailers must charge a minimum of 10 pence for certain single-use plastic carrier bags that are 70 microns thick or less, unless an exemption applies (government guidance for carrier bag charges). The guidance distinguishes retail carrier bags from sealed packaging used for mail order and click-and-collect. Bags used for collections and deliveries can still fall within scope unless an exemption, such as sealed transit packaging, applies.

For fulfilment teams, the product name is not enough. Record the bag's intended use, sealing method, customer journey and dispatch process. Ask a compliance adviser to confirm the treatment if the packaging sits near the boundary. A tamper-evident format may support controlled transit, but it still needs to be assessed against the full packaging workflow. Marking and material claims

Flexible plastic requirements are becoming more specific. Plastics films and other flexible plastics will be required to carry either a recycle or do not recycle label by 31 March 2027. The UK packaging waste recycling target for plastic was 61% for 2023 to 2024 (UK plastics and packaging law overview).

Treat an “eco” description as a starting point, not a specification. Your purchase file should record:

  • Polymer structure: Confirm the material, including any multilayer construction.
  • Print coverage: Check whether inks or coatings affect the proposed disposal route.
  • End-of-life marking: Agree wording and placement before artwork approval.
  • Recycled-content evidence: Request documents supporting the stated claim.
  • Reporting data: Obtain weights and packaging-format information for internal records.

The official National Packaging Waste Database provides aggregated packaging data by material, packaging type and recyclability assessment rating. It gives procurement teams a neutral reference when comparing plain polythene mailers, sealed transit bags and mixed-format packaging.

Producer responsibility and cost exposure

The UK packaging regime operates under the Packaging Waste (Data Reporting) Regulations 2023 and the Producer Responsibility Obligations (Packaging and Packaging Waste) Regulations 2024. For businesses placing plastic packaging on the UK market, government guidance says plastic PRNs or PERNs must equal 57% of the total weight of that plastic packaging, rounded to the nearest tonne. The stated deadline is 31 January following the year ending 31 December (government guidance on packaging recycling obligations).

The same guidance gives an illustrative disposal-fee rate of £423 per tonne for plastic. It is not a universal invoice price, but it shows why bag weight, packaging records and supplier evidence belong in procurement calculations. A lighter bag that survives handling can reduce material exposure. A poorly documented bag can add administrative work and weaken the evidence behind your reporting.

Courier Bags Versus Reusable and Paper Alternatives

The strongest alternative to a standard courier bag isn't always a different material. Often, it's a better returns system.

Recent UK coverage reported that online fashion deliveries used about 941 million plastic mailing bags in 2024, with only 9% reportedly reused or recycled and around 857 million going to landfill or incineration (UK fashion packaging coverage). Those figures point to a system problem. A recyclable bag still creates waste if the customer has no practical route to return it for processing, while a reusable mailer can underperform if the reverse journey is too complicated or the packaging rarely completes another trip.

Compare the formats honestly

Format Typical use case Recycling rate Best for Key limitation
Standard plastic courier bag Soft goods and weather-sensitive parcels Depends on material, local collection and disposal route Fast, lightweight dispatch Often designed around one outbound journey
Reusable mailer Repeat delivery and returns programmes Depends on construction and recovery system Businesses with a controlled reverse flow Needs tracking, customer participation and return handling
Paper mailer Dry, non-fragile products Depends on fibre condition and local collection Brands prioritising paper-based outer packaging Can lose strength when wet or overloaded
Right-sized packaging Product-specific fulfilment Depends on the chosen material Operations reducing excess material and void space Requires accurate product and order data

The UK's 2024 packaging statistics report a 53.7% recycling rate for plastic packaging, compared with 74.3% for paper and cardboard (UK waste statistics). Those figures support a cautious view of standard plastic mailers, but they don't prove that paper wins in every application. A wet route, rough handling pattern or product with sharp edges can create damage and replacement costs if the paper format isn't sturdy enough.

Decide based on the loop

Reusable packaging makes operational sense when your business can control a repeated journey. That usually requires clear return instructions, suitable reverse logistics, a way to identify the package and a process for inspection and cleaning where necessary. If returns are infrequent, geographically dispersed or left entirely to customers, the recovery rate may be too weak to justify the added complexity.

Paper can work for dry, light and non-fragile goods, particularly where the bag can enter an established fibre collection stream. Plastic can remain practical for moisture-sensitive soft goods when the specification is right and the business has a credible disposal route.

Sizing, Weight Capacity and Bespoke Options

Bad sizing creates two opposite problems. An undersized bag strains the seal and seams, while an oversized bag uses unnecessary material, takes more space in storage and can move around the product during handling. Measure the packed product, not the product laid flat on a product page.

Allow room for the closure flap and for the natural thickness of the contents. Folded knitwear, boxed accessories and bundled orders each need a different allowance. Test the largest realistic order combination, then check whether the operator can insert it quickly without forcing the bag around corners or sharp components.

Build a specification that reflects the work

A quote request should state:

  • Finished dimensions: Specify usable internal dimensions and clarify whether measurements include the flap.
  • Load profile: Describe the lightest, typical and heaviest packed orders.
  • Contents: Identify sharp edges, moisture sensitivity, static sensitivity and crush sensitivity.
  • Closure: Choose a permanent seal, resealable strip or another closure based on the returns process.
  • Handling environment: Note warehouse conditions, carrier collection arrangements and likely exposure to rain.
  • Artwork: Confirm logo placement, handling text, address areas and compliance marking requirements.

Standard sizes simplify purchasing and reduce packing decisions. Bespoke dimensions become worthwhile when the product range has unusual shapes, when standard bags create substantial empty space or when a controlled pack format improves automation. Don't commission a custom size merely to make the packaging look distinctive. Establish the saving in material, labour or damage prevention first.

Treat print as part of the technical design

Printing can improve brand recognition and make handling instructions visible, but heavy coverage may affect appearance, recycling communication and supplier documentation. Keep the artwork legible and leave functional areas clear for labels, barcodes and addresses. If a recyclable format requires a specific end-of-life statement, reserve space for it before the design reaches production.

A plain stock bag with an applied label may be the sensible starting point for a changing product range. Fully printed packaging suits stable volumes and established artwork. In both cases, ask for a production proof and confirm that the final material, ink coverage and seal specification match the approved sample.

How to Choose the Right Courier Bag Supplier

A supplier quote is only useful if the supplier can deliver the same specification repeatedly. Compare the offer across unit price, lead time, minimum order quantity, quality control, documentation and capacity, not price alone.

Start with manufacturing and sourcing questions. Can the supplier produce the required gauge and dimensions consistently? Do they offer virgin, recycled or other specified materials? Can they support plain stock, printed bags and security formats without changing the agreed construction?

Ask for evidence before approval

A credible supplier should be able to explain:

  • Material identity: What polymer structure and recycled-content composition does the quote cover?
  • Quality checks: How are dimensions, seal strength, film gauge and print registration checked?
  • Batch consistency: How will the supplier manage variation between production runs?
  • Capacity: Can production scale when your seasonal demand changes?
  • Lead-time control: What is held in stock, and what requires a new production run?
  • Compliance support: Which weights, material details and markings will appear in the documentation?
  • Samples: Can your team test the proposed bag using real products and actual packing equipment?

A low MOQ can help a growing brand avoid excess stock, while high-volume production may offer more predictable pricing for established operations. Neither is automatically preferable. The right arrangement matches your demand pattern and protects you from both stockouts and obsolete artwork.

Red flags include a quote with no material description, a vague “recyclable” claim, no sample approval process, unexplained substitutions and a lead time that excludes artwork or production stages. Be cautious when a supplier promises every feature at the lowest price without asking about the product, route or returns process.

Future-Proofing Your Courier Bag Strategy

A resilient courier bag strategy has three parts: a specification that works today, evidence that supports compliance, and enough flexibility to change without disrupting dispatch.

England's single-use carrier bag data shows the direction of policy pressure. The 2025 to 2026 total was 399 million bags, down 9% year on year and 81% versus 2016 to 2017 (government carrier bag data for England). Retail delivery packaging isn't identical to a checkout carrier bag, but procurement teams should expect continued scrutiny of plastic reduction, labelling and recovery.

Prioritise your next actions in this order:

  1. Protect the operation first: Test seal, seam and puncture performance using real order profiles.
  2. Document the material: Record composition, weight, markings and supplier evidence.
  3. Fix the returns loop: Decide whether the current bag, a resealable version or a reusable mailer gives customers a workable return route.
  4. Pilot alternatives: Trial paper or reusable formats on a defined product group before changing the whole estate.
  5. Review the contract: Include agreed specifications, change notification, artwork control and evidence requirements.

Don't wait for a regulation deadline to discover that your artwork, material claim or waste data is incomplete.
